NEAT V120
The NEAT V120 belongs to the early Japanese school of cartridge design. This MM cartridge with a conical stylus works into a standard MM phono input. Rated tracking force runs from 0.75 to 2.0 g. The replaceable stylus is the DS-120, and Phono Culture lists one compatible replacement.
The NEAT V120 sits in an injection-moulded body and favors natural vocal warmth with smooth dynamics over aggressive detail retrieval. Older and noisy pressings stay listenable, bass keeps reasonable control without dominating, and the modest soundstage never falls apart. Pop, jazz, folk and relaxed sessions on casual systems fit it well. The DS-120 conical stylus swaps out without any fuss.
